Key Facts

Born
November 22, 1881.
Died
August 4, 1922 (age 40).
Birthplace
Istanbul, Ottoman Empire (modern-day Turkey).
Known For
Being a leader in the Ottoman Empire and a key figure in World War I.
Major Achievements
Rose to prominence in the Ottoman military, served as Minister of War, led the Ottoman Empire into World War I.

A Life Full of Action

Enver Pasha was born in 1881 and died in 1922. He was a soldier for most of his life. He was known for his ambition and his desire to see the Ottoman Empire regain its former glory. He was a central figure in the Young Turk movement, which aimed to modernize the empire. His leadership during World War I had significant consequences, leading to the empire's eventual collapse.
